Ex situ germplasm collections of exceptional species are a vital part of the conservation of Australia's national plant treasures

open access: yesPLANTS, PEOPLE, PLANET, Volume 6, Issue 1, Page 44-66, January 2024.
Conservation seed banks maintain collections of many seed‐bearing plant species, providing germplasm and data to support management of wild populations. However, a proportion of plant species produce seeds that are difficult to collect, dry, store and utilise; these are known as ‘exceptional’ species.
